Here is an answer to my question:

http://lifehacker.com/5468581/turn-y...-e+book-reader

It suggests this simple utility which rotates the screen and the track
pad.

https://sites.google.com/site/vkedwardli/eeerotate

You end up with the keyboard on the right. I would prefer rotation the
other way and the keyboard on the left. This places the PgUp, PgDn and
arrow keys at the bottom of the reader, under the left thumb. I must
explore more. I could just use the Video Card options to rotate the
other way. The trackpad may be configurable separately. eeerotate,
however does everything at a key press.

Does anyone know of a similar but configurable utility to eeerotate?
